2026-07-072026-07-07http://salesiana.dossiersoluciones.com/handle/123456789/180398Within the LO QCD parton model of SIDIS with unintegrated quark distribution and fragmentation functions we study the transverse momentum and azimuthal dependencies of the double spin asymmetries $A_{LT}$ and $A_{LL}$. For later we include ${\cal O}(k_{\perp}/Q)$ kinematic corrections, which induce an azimuthal modulation of the asymmetry, analogous to the Cahn effect in unpolarized SIDIS. We show that a study of these asymmetries allows to extract the transverse momentum dependence of the unintegrated helicity distribution function $g_{1L}^q(x,k_\perp)$ and $g_{1T}^q(x,k_\perp)$. This report is based on research published in [1] and [2], where predictions are given for ongoing COMPASS, HERMES and JLab experiments.4 pages, 2 figures.
